The United States Trustee Program of the U.S. Department of Justice is responsible for overseeing the administration of bankruptcy cases and it consists of 21 regional U.S. Trustee Offices nationwide and an Executive Office for U.S. Trustees (EOUST) in Washington, DC.
The EOUST requires that anyone filing for bankruptcy receive two courses, and their respective certificates. ClearPoint is one such approved provider of pre-bankruptcy credit counseling.
